-Purchasing
books feedback: Not apart of CC. Actively working with departments to lower
costs o books. If a book’s been used for more than 3 semesters is rentable. 40%
saved for digital books. 25% saved for used. Can get a cheaper, older, edition
if applicable. Can make books packets. Ask professors are access codes
necessary
-Programs
that are trying to be implemented: “Include Ed” – 1 set cost included in
tuition and not separately from tuition. Possible payment plan for books?
“Inkling” – digital format of books, can purchase what chapters you want to use
(study guides included)
